Emergency Money Approved To Fix Road

Flood waters collapse part of Old Pascagoula Road.

Mobile county commissioners take emergency action Wednesday afternoon to fix part of a busy highway in west Mobile.
Part of Old Pascagoula Road in Theodore collapsed over the weekend because of flood waters.
The road has been closed since the foundation underneath was washed out.
Mobile County Commissioner Mike Dean said, "There has been quite a bit of rain, and it just washed out the road and a couple of vehicles got in the water, and so we're trying to get that road built as quick and as fast as possible. Instead of doing the regular two week meeting, we had an emergency meeting in order to get the contract, and get the contract working."
Dean said repairs will start as soon as possible.
